banner_image ×
SeaArt AI Empresa
article cover

AIキャラクターの感情設計:温かみのあるAIキャラクターの作り方

avatar
S
avatar_frame
SeaArt Official
Atualizado em Apr 24, 2025
3

はじめに

AIキャラクター設計で最も見落とされがちでありながら、最も重要なのが感情設計です。感情の温かみがないAIキャラクターは、どれほど優れた機能を持っていても、ユーザーと本当のつながりを築くことは難しいでしょう。この記事では、感情豊かなAIキャラクターの作り方を詳しく紹介します。

一.人気事例の紹介

1.情感サポート型AIキャラクター

● 例:バーチャル彼女Cecilia>>>

● 性格特徴:優しく思いやりがあり、人の気持ちがよく分かる

● 感情表現:「わかるよ」「気持ちはよくわかります」などの共感フレーズをよく使用

● コミュニケーション:積極的にユーザーの気分を尋ね、適切な慰めを提供

「今日はどうだった?」

2.プロの感情カウンセラー型AIキャラクター

● 例:感情カウンセラーDr. Evelyn Harper>>>

● 性格特徴:専門知識を持ちながら、温かみのある対応を心がける

● 感情表現:共感的な姿勢で専門的な分析を提供

● コミュニケーション:ユーザーの声に耳を傾け、専門的なアドバイスを提案

「他に何か悩みや解決していない問題はありますか?」


二.感情設計の重要性

● 多くのユーザーは感情的な共感によってAIキャラクターを継続的に使用する

● 感情的なつながりはユーザーの定着率を高め、使用頻度を増やす

● 温かみのあるAIキャラクターはユーザーの信頼を得やすい


三.感情表現の設計方法

1.基本的な感情表現

● 喜怒哀楽の基本表現

● 感嘆詞の使用(「あぁ」「よ」「えっ」など)

「背景」でキャラクターの背景、言語習慣や特徴を記述できます。例えば

背景:Emiは完璧なバーチャル彼女です。彼女は面白くて活発で、いつもあなたを楽しませます。冗談を言ったり茶化したりするのが好きですが、心の奥には思いやりがあります。好きなもの:ビデオゲーム、甘えること、皮肉なユーモア、いたずら。嫌いなもの:無視されること、真面目すぎる人。Emiは明るく、ほとんど歌うような口調で話し、皮肉っぽく茶目っ気のある話し方をします。

2.高度な感情表現

● 共感能力の表現

モデルを「チャットモード」に設定することをお勧めします

このモードは感情を理解し、気分に合わせて会話を調整します。怒りを感じる時は優しく寄り添い、冗談には軽やかにツッコミを入れるなど、友達との会話のような自然な対話をします。

● 感情的な対立の設定

「上級設定」内の「シーン設定」と「会話例」で、AIキャラクターの個性をより深く理解させるための軽い対立シーンを設定できます。これにより、キャラクターの性格に沿った自然な会話が可能になります。

例えば彼女型AIキャラクターを作成する場合、以下の設定が参考になります:

シーン:Emiはソファでくつろぎながら、悪戯っぽい笑顔であなたを誘っています。

会話例:{ユーザー}:「おい、その意地悪な口調には気をつけてよ!僕はあなたの遊び相手のゲームキャラじゃないんだから!」 {Emi}:胸に手を当て、傷ついたふりをして「私?意地悪?何のことか全然わからないわ!」彼女はさらに近づき、目を輝かせながら「でも、ちょっと意地悪な私も好きでしょう?そのほうが楽しいじゃない」彼女はくすくす笑いながら、茶目っ気たっぷりにあなたの鼻を突っつきます。


四.感情的なつながりを築くテクニック

1.キャラクター間の関係性設定

● [AIキャラクター]と[ユーザー]の好みや習慣を設定

● 共有している思い出を作成

「背景」設定で{ユーザー}と{Emi}の特別な習慣や記憶をさらに充実させることができます

Emiはいたずら好きな性格で、ユーザーはそんな面を困りながらも愛らしく感じています。二人の共通の趣味はゲームで、毎晩一緒にプレイする時間があります。以前、Emiが誤ってセーブデータを消してしまった思い出は、今でも時々話題に上がります。

2.感情表現の設定

● タイムリーな感情フィードバック

● 適度な感情的交流

● 個性的な感情表現

会話例:

{ユーザー}が残業の悩みを話すと、Emiは『It Takes Two』で夜更かしプレイに挑戦して散々失敗した思い出を引き合いに:

「ほら!あの時みたいに疲れて操作もグダグダになるわよ。休まないとダメ!さあ、私の腕の中でゆっくり休んで!」


五.感情の温かみを高める設定

1.言語表現のデザイン

● 親しみやすい呼びかけ

● 共感を示す言葉選び

● 適度なユーモア

会話例:

{ユーザー}:(ため息)「今日はプロジェクトが危うく失敗…もう疲れた…」 {Emi}:(瞳を金色に輝かせながら、優しく声のトーンを落として)「緊急警報!我が家の勇者様のHPが残り20%です…」

2.行動パターンの設計

● ユーザーの状態への気配り

● タイミングを考えた心理的サポート

● 適度な会話頻度の維持


六.感情表現の注意点

1.過剰な感情表現を避ける

● 感情表現の自然さを保つ

● アシスタント型は専門性と境界線を維持する

2.感情の真実性

● 不自然な感情表現を避ける

● 一貫した感情表現を保つ

● 信頼関係を築く感情基盤の確立

以下の会話例で、これらの原則がいかに重要かを説明します

シーン:{ユーザー}の昇進報告

A.良い例(自然/真実/一貫性)

ユーザー:「俺、昇進したよ!」

Emi:

(目を輝かせ、両手を腰に当てて)

「おや~エリート様が舞い上がっちゃいそう!お祝いと称して…(意地悪く笑って)今夜の『スマブラ』では容赦しませんよ~」

評価ポイント:

自然さ:冗談でお祝いのバランスを取り、過剰な褒め言葉を避けている

真実性:この行動はEmiの「思いやりがあるがツンデレ」という本質に合っている

信頼性:ゲームでの交流の伝統を続け、特別な感情的つながりを強めている


B.悪い例(過剰/偽り/一貫性のなさ)

ユーザー:「俺、昇進したよ!」

Emi:

(急に真面目な表情で)

「素晴らしい!歴史的快挙です!(紙吹雪を舞わせ)現代の天才ここに誕生!感動で震えが止まりません!賛歌を捧げましょう!」

問題点:

過剰な感情:「賛歌」などの誇張表現はお祝いの範囲を超えている

偽りの表現:「感動で震えが止まりません」は基本的な性格設定に反している

一貫性のなさ:真面目な態度は茶目っ気のある毒舌キャラ設定と全く合わない

17
3
comentário(s)
3
17
0
0/400
Guias relacionados
cover
COMPREHENSIVE GUIDE DIRECTORY
avatar
S
avatar_frame
SeaArt Official
11918
4873
cover
Wan2.5を使って10秒CMを作る(架空アパレルブランド編)
avatar
R
avatar_frame
razor
2468
360
cover
【Veo3キラー】Wan2.5 解説
avatar
椎
avatar_frame
椎名
1678
254
cover
Your Own World: How to Create Your Exclusive OC with SeaArt
avatar
S
SeaArt Guide Guy
1409
115
cover
【🍌】Nano Banana 解説
avatar
椎
avatar_frame
椎名
1408
385
cover
SeaArt Film Video Realistic Style Tutorial
avatar
C
chengxu01
283
8532
cover
Veo 3.1 is live on SeaArt!
avatar
S
avatar_frame
SeaArt Comfy Helper
272
93
cover
SeaArt Muse Prompt Tutorial
avatar
avatar_frame
SeaArt VIdeo Master
124
4317
cover
WANVideo VACE KJ Fun Use Case Collection
avatar
S
avatar_frame
SeaArt Comfy Helper
223
98
cover
SeaArt Realism User Guide
avatar
D
DL
666
17882
logo
Português
Aplicativo
Criar imagem Personagem IA Swift AI Treinamento de modelo Canvas Apps de IA Fluxo de trabalho
Sobre
Lab Classificação Chat IA Blog Notícias
Ajuda
Guias Atendimento ao Cliente
Obter aplicativo
icon
Download on the
APP Store
icon
GET IT ON
Google Play
Siga-nos
iconiconiconiconiconiconiconicon
© 2025 SeaArt, Inc.
Copyright Policy
Termos
Política de Privacidade 特定商取引法 資金決済法に基づく表示
Mais